What Is the Jack in the Box Secret Menu?

The secret menu is not an official menu. It includes custom food combinations made using regular menu ingredients. These items are usually created by customers or based on popular custom orders.

Since these items are not listed, availability depends on ingredients and how clearly you explain your order. Most secret menu items are simply modified versions of existing burgers, tacos, or sandwiches.

Popular Secret Menu Items (2026)

Here are some commonly requested secret menu items and how they are usually made:

Item NameDescriptionCaloriesPrice
Bacon Bacon CheeseburgerBurger with extra bacon strips and bacon bits800$6.99
Western TacoTaco with onion rings and BBQ sauce added400$2.49
Mint Oreo ShakeOreo shake with added mint flavor900$4.69
Loaded Breakfast SandwichSandwich with extra meat, egg, and cheese1000$7.29
Jalapeño Nacho MixNachos with jalapeños and cheese sauce600$4.99

How to Order from the Secret Menu

To order secret menu items, you should not just say the name. Instead, explain the ingredients clearly.

For example, instead of saying “Western Taco,” you can say:
“Please add onion rings and BBQ sauce to my taco.”

This makes it easier for staff to understand your request. It is also better to order during normal hours when the kitchen is less busy.

Ingredients and Allergens

Secret menu items are made using the same ingredients as regular menu items, such as beef patties, chicken, sauces, cheese, and bread.

These items may contain common allergens like milk, wheat, soy, and eggs. Since food is prepared in shared kitchens, cross-contact is possible, so it is important to be careful if you have food allergies.
